首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
LinuxC Library
OutOfIndex
创建于2023-08-26
订阅专栏
C语言标准库、三方库、Linux函数
暂无订阅
共6篇文章
创建于2023-08-26
订阅专栏
默认顺序
默认顺序
最早发布
最新发布
Make以及Makefile
使用GNU Make可以直接输入make,也可以在后面加入变量,以及使用-f指定Makefile的位置。
CMake构建工具的使用
cmake是kitware公司以及一些开源开发者在开发几个工具套件(VTK)的过程中衍生品,最终形成体系,成为一个独立的开放源代码项目。
简要介绍select-poll-epoll以及IO多路复用
IO多路复用(multiplexing) 操作系统在处理IO的时候,主要有两个阶段: 等待数据传输到IO设备; IO设备将数据复制到用户空间。 IO多路复用是指在多个文件描述符fd上
消息队列msg_queue API
消息队列msg_queue,包含其使用的数据结构、常用的消息队列的封装格式。 创建 收发 控制API
使用fork
1. 进程 Linux下一个进程在内存里有三部份的数据,就是“数据段”,“堆栈段”和“代码段”,其实学过汇编语言的人一定知道,一般的CPU象I386,都有上述三种段寄存器,以方便操作系统的运行。“代码
libreadline-dev介绍和例子
在实现一个类shell的程序的时候,可能需要使用到命令补全以及命令历史记录。这时候就可以使用libreadline库,这是一个GNU开发的库,官网是:The GNU Readline